Study the theory and practice of English Language Teaching (ELT) with our MA Teaching English to Speakers of Other Languages (TESOL) master’s degree. You can apply for this course if you have recently graduated and are starting your career in teaching English as a Foreign Language (EFL).
This UK-based MA ELT TESOL is ideal for graduates who want to teach English as a second or additional language, or work in the teaching education sector. Our English language teaching master's degree will help you develop specialist knowledge and skills in TESOL and related linguistic areas.
On MA TESOL you’ll study the most recent approaches to the curriculum, assessment and pedagogy (interactions between teachers, students, and the learning environment and tasks) and have the opportunity to pursue your interests.
"Compulsory modules include: Analysing Language for ELT/TESOL; Developing Approaches to Language Teaching; Principles of Communicative Language Teaching; Dissertation. Optional modules include: Task-based Language Teaching; Autonomy and Individualisation in Language Learning; Writing and Written Language; Principles of Communicative Language Teaching; English as medium of instruction in global education; Language ideologies in a globalising world.

We'll assess your knowledge through: exams, presentations and dissertation.
English language: Band D, IELTS 6.5 overall score with at least 6.5 in Reading and Writing and at least 6.0 in Speaking and Listening.
You’ll need a 2:1 honours degree in a language or relevant subject.
